Here’s another piece by Cheryl Conklin about the joys and challenges facing senior couples, something very common in my work.


Aging together gracefully requires intentionality around all these issues, in addition to being conscious and collaborative around parenting grown children and grandchildren.


I recommend that couples build in check-ins regularly around all these tasks so the division of labor, progress, and any conflicts are clear, and available to be addressed.

Finding the Perfect Home

As you make plans for your combined future, selecting the ideal home becomes paramount. Consider engaging in research on locations that cater to senior lifestyles. Seek areas with desirable amenities, healthcare facilities, and communities that encourage social interaction. Online search tools make it easy to filter through what’s available to find options that meet your needs. Remember, the right home for your retirement years should not only be a place of comfort but also one that caters to both your needs and interests.

Boosting Home Value through Updates

Enhancing the value of your property can be achieved through strategic home updates. Consider renovations that increase safety, accessibility, and aesthetics. Focus on home improvement projects that add both comfort and value, such as installing grab bars, updating the kitchen, or landscaping. Such endeavors not only make your living space more enjoyable but can also yield a higher resale value.

Managing Your Finances

Merging lives also means combining finances. It’s imperative to have transparent conversations about assets, liabilities, and financial goals. Set a joint budget, ensure clarity on ownership of assets, and regularly review your financial plan. Prioritize savings and investments, aiming for a secure and comfortable future for both.

Updating Tax Filing and Social Security

Marriage can alter your tax status and can impact your Social Security benefits. Engage with a tax professional to ensure your filings reflect your new marital status. Additionally, investigate how to optimize Social Security benefits for both partners, ensuring you leverage the most from what you’ve earned over the years.
